About Mountainair RD

The Mountainair Ranger District is located southeast of Albuquerque, New Mexico. The District is comprised of two divisions: The Gallinas and the Manzanos.The District has many recreational opportunities, including camping, hiking, picnicking. It also is home to the Manzano Wilderness Area.

The location places you in prime position to experience some of New Mexico's most remarkable natural and archaeological attractions. The nearby Salinas Pueblo Missions National Monument showcases three beautifully preserved Spanish colonial mission ruins set against dramatic desert vistas. These 17th-century structures tell the story of early colonial New Mexico and offer visitors a profound connection to the region's layered history.
